OREAS 681 is a platinum group element (PGE) ore certified reference material
(CRM) prepared and certified by Ore Research & Exploration Pty Ltd. OREAS
681 has been prepared from PGE ores blended with barren gabbro-norite. The PGE
ores were sourced from the Merensky Reef and hanging wall of the Merensky Reef
of the Bushveld Complex, from sites owned and operated by Anglo American
Platinum, South Africa. The common minerals of economic importance within a
pegmatitic pyroxenite host are sulphides of iron, nickel, copper and alloys of
the PGE’s. The barren gabbro-norite was sourced from the Late Cambrian Black
Hill Norite Complex located 85km east of Adelaide, Australia. OREAS 681 is
one of a suite of five PGE ore CRMs ranging in 4E concentrations (4E = 4
elements; platinum (Pt), palladium (Pd), rhodium (Rh) and gold (Au)) from 0.82
to 6.1ppm.
Specifications
- State: primary
- Matrix: gabbronorite
- Mineralisation: magmatic PGE
- CRM Group: Au, Au-Pd-Pt (PGE) ore
Certified Values
| Analyte | Certified Value | 1SD | 95% CL Low | 95% CL High | Method |
|---|---|---|---|---|---|
| Au, Gold (ppb) | 51.0 | 3.13 | 49.7 | 52.2 | Pb Fire Assay |
| Pd, Palladium (ppb) | 243 | 13 | 237 | 249 | Pb Fire Assay |
| Pt, Platinum (ppb) | 526 | 16 | 518 | 534 | Pb Fire Assay |
| Au, Gold (ppb) | 47.1 | 4.68 | 44.0 | 50.1 | NiS Fire Assay |
| Ir, Iridium (ppb) | 11.0 | 1.3 | 9.5 | 12.5 | NiS Fire Assay |
| Pd, Palladium (ppb) | 238 | 14 | 230 | 246 | NiS Fire Assay |
| Pt, Platinum (ppb) | 496 | 33 | 471 | 522 | NiS Fire Assay |
| Rh, Rhodium (ppb) | 32.4 | 2.8 | 31.1 | 33.7 | NiS Fire Assay |
| Ru, Ruthenium (ppb) | 63.4 | 7.6 | 59.6 | 67.2 | NiS Fire Assay |
| Al, Aluminium (wt.%) | 7.96 | 0.238 | 7.84 | 8.08 | Peroxide Fusion ICP |
| Ba, Barium (ppm) | 429 | 23 | 415 | 443 | Peroxide Fusion ICP |
| Be, Beryllium (ppm) | 1.84 | 0.26 | 1.54 | 2.14 | Peroxide Fusion ICP |
| Ca, Calcium (wt.%) | 6.15 | 0.165 | 6.07 | 6.24 | Peroxide Fusion ICP |
| Ce, Cerium (ppm) | 41.3 | 1.01 | 40.6 | 42.1 | Peroxide Fusion ICP |
| Co, Cobalt (ppm) | 54 | 6 | 51 | 56 | Peroxide Fusion ICP |
| Cr, Chromium (ppm) | 2252 | 129 | 2189 | 2316 | Peroxide Fusion ICP |
| Cs, Caesium (ppm) | 4.02 | 0.245 | 3.82 | 4.22 | Peroxide Fusion ICP |
| Cu, Copper (ppm) | 272 | 17 | 265 | 280 | Peroxide Fusion ICP |
| Dy, Dysprosium (ppm) | 3.49 | 0.220 | 3.34 | 3.65 | Peroxide Fusion ICP |
| Er, Erbium (ppm) | 1.95 | 0.116 | 1.87 | 2.04 | Peroxide Fusion ICP |
| Eu, Europium (ppm) | 1.42 | 0.091 | 1.35 | 1.48 | Peroxide Fusion ICP |
| Fe, Iron (wt.%) | 7.62 | 0.244 | 7.50 | 7.75 | Peroxide Fusion ICP |
| Ga, Gallium (ppm) | 18.0 | 0.60 | 17.7 | 18.3 | Peroxide Fusion ICP |
| Gd, Gadolinium (ppm) | 4.29 | 0.58 | 3.77 | 4.81 | Peroxide Fusion ICP |
| Ho, Holmium (ppm) | 0.64 | 0.051 | 0.60 | 0.69 | Peroxide Fusion ICP |
| K, Potassium (wt.%) | 1.36 | 0.065 | 1.33 | 1.39 | Peroxide Fusion ICP |
| La, Lanthanum (ppm) | 19.0 | 1.52 | 17.8 | 20.1 | Peroxide Fusion ICP |
| Li, Lithium (ppm) | 13.9 | 0.94 | 12.9 | 14.9 | Peroxide Fusion ICP |
| Lu, Lutetium (ppm) | 0.26 | 0.04 | 0.21 | 0.30 | Peroxide Fusion ICP |
| Mg, Magnesium (wt.%) | 5.26 | 0.190 | 5.16 | 5.35 | Peroxide Fusion ICP |
| Mn, Manganese (wt.%) | 0.135 | 0.004 | 0.133 | 0.138 | Peroxide Fusion ICP |
| Nb, Niobium (ppm) | 5.88 | 1.03 | 5.09 | 6.67 | Peroxide Fusion ICP |
| Nd, Neodymium (ppm) | 21.9 | 0.99 | 21.1 | 22.7 | Peroxide Fusion ICP |
| Ni, Nickel (ppm) | 518 | 35 | 503 | 533 | Peroxide Fusion ICP |
| P, Phosphorus (wt.%) | 0.136 | 0.014 | 0.128 | 0.145 | Peroxide Fusion ICP |
| Pr, Praseodymium (ppm) | 5.26 | 0.171 | 5.16 | 5.37 | Peroxide Fusion ICP |
| Rb, Rubidium (ppm) | 82 | 1.8 | 81 | 83 | Peroxide Fusion ICP |
| S, Sulphur (wt.%) | 0.106 | 0.013 | 0.098 | 0.113 | Peroxide Fusion ICP |
| Sc, Scandium (ppm) | 26.6 | 2.11 | 23.8 | 29.4 | Peroxide Fusion ICP |
| Si, Silicon (wt.%) | 24.17 | 0.672 | 23.84 | 24.50 | Peroxide Fusion ICP |
| Sm, Samarium (ppm) | 4.64 | 0.300 | 4.42 | 4.87 | Peroxide Fusion ICP |
| Sr, Strontium (ppm) | 470 | 12 | 464 | 475 | Peroxide Fusion ICP |
| Tb, Terbium (ppm) | 0.59 | 0.045 | 0.56 | 0.62 | Peroxide Fusion ICP |
| Th, Thorium (ppm) | 6.39 | 0.395 | 6.17 | 6.60 | Peroxide Fusion ICP |
| Ti, Titanium (wt.%) | 0.597 | 0.018 | 0.588 | 0.605 | Peroxide Fusion ICP |
| Tm, Thulium (ppm) | 0.26 | 0.04 | 0.23 | 0.29 | Peroxide Fusion ICP |
| U, Uranium (ppm) | 1.44 | 0.089 | 1.39 | 1.49 | Peroxide Fusion ICP |
| V, Vanadium (ppm) | 257 | 20 | 243 | 271 | Peroxide Fusion ICP |
| Y, Yttrium (ppm) | 17.9 | 0.50 | 17.6 | 18.2 | Peroxide Fusion ICP |
| Yb, Ytterbium (ppm) | 1.76 | 0.20 | 1.64 | 1.88 | Peroxide Fusion ICP |
| Zn, Zinc (ppm) | 92 | 21 | 81 | 102 | Peroxide Fusion ICP |
| Ag, Silver (ppm) | 0.118 | 0.022 | 0.098 | 0.138 | 4-Acid Digestion |
| Al, Aluminium (wt.%) | 7.91 | 0.213 | 7.80 | 8.01 | 4-Acid Digestion |
| Ba, Barium (ppm) | 442 | 11 | 437 | 446 | 4-Acid Digestion |
| Be, Beryllium (ppm) | 1.41 | 0.15 | 1.34 | 1.48 | 4-Acid Digestion |
| Bi, Bismuth (ppm) | 0.098 | 0.007 | 0.094 | 0.102 | 4-Acid Digestion |
| Ca, Calcium (wt.%) | 5.98 | 0.197 | 5.88 | 6.08 | 4-Acid Digestion |
| Ce, Cerium (ppm) | 40.6 | 1.77 | 39.7 | 41.5 | 4-Acid Digestion |
| Co, Cobalt (ppm) | 51 | 3.2 | 49 | 52 | 4-Acid Digestion |
| Cr, Chromium (ppm) | 1642 | 264 | 1510 | 1773 | 4-Acid Digestion |
| Cs, Caesium (ppm) | 4.02 | 0.104 | 3.97 | 4.07 | 4-Acid Digestion |
| Cu, Copper (ppm) | 264 | 11 | 259 | 269 | 4-Acid Digestion |
| Dy, Dysprosium (ppm) | 3.40 | 0.166 | 3.25 | 3.54 | 4-Acid Digestion |
| Er, Erbium (ppm) | 1.97 | 0.066 | 1.92 | 2.01 | 4-Acid Digestion |
| Eu, Europium (ppm) | 1.37 | 0.101 | 1.29 | 1.45 | 4-Acid Digestion |
| Fe, Iron (wt.%) | 7.47 | 0.280 | 7.34 | 7.61 | 4-Acid Digestion |
| Ga, Gallium (ppm) | 17.6 | 0.43 | 17.3 | 17.8 | 4-Acid Digestion |
| Gd, Gadolinium (ppm) | 4.06 | 0.270 | 3.85 | 4.28 | 4-Acid Digestion |
| Hf, Hafnium (ppm) | 1.70 | 0.19 | 1.60 | 1.81 | 4-Acid Digestion |
| Ho, Holmium (ppm) | 0.69 | 0.017 | 0.68 | 0.71 | 4-Acid Digestion |
| In, Indium (ppm) | 0.042 | 0.004 | 0.040 | 0.044 | 4-Acid Digestion |
| K, Potassium (wt.%) | 1.35 | 0.064 | 1.32 | 1.38 | 4-Acid Digestion |
| La, Lanthanum (ppm) | 18.8 | 1.01 | 18.4 | 19.3 | 4-Acid Digestion |
| Li, Lithium (ppm) | 13.0 | 0.46 | 12.8 | 13.2 | 4-Acid Digestion |
| Lu, Lutetium (ppm) | 0.27 | 0.012 | 0.26 | 0.28 | 4-Acid Digestion |
| Mg, Magnesium (wt.%) | 5.19 | 0.174 | 5.11 | 5.27 | 4-Acid Digestion |
| Mn, Manganese (wt.%) | 0.131 | 0.006 | 0.128 | 0.134 | 4-Acid Digestion |
| Mo, Molybdenum (ppm) | 1.38 | 0.18 | 1.29 | 1.47 | 4-Acid Digestion |
| Na, Sodium (wt.%) | 1.61 | 0.050 | 1.58 | 1.63 | 4-Acid Digestion |
| Nb, Niobium (ppm) | 6.17 | 0.351 | 5.97 | 6.36 | 4-Acid Digestion |
| Nd, Neodymium (ppm) | 21.9 | 0.59 | 21.4 | 22.4 | 4-Acid Digestion |
| Ni, Nickel (ppm) | 503 | 26 | 492 | 515 | 4-Acid Digestion |
| P, Phosphorus (wt.%) | 0.141 | 0.007 | 0.137 | 0.144 | 4-Acid Digestion |
| Pb, Lead (ppm) | 10.2 | 0.90 | 9.6 | 10.7 | 4-Acid Digestion |
| Pr, Praseodymium (ppm) | 5.32 | 0.130 | 5.24 | 5.41 | 4-Acid Digestion |
| Rb, Rubidium (ppm) | 80 | 4.2 | 78 | 82 | 4-Acid Digestion |
| S, Sulphur (wt.%) | 0.109 | 0.008 | 0.104 | 0.114 | 4-Acid Digestion |
| Sb, Antimony (ppm) | 0.24 | 0.05 | 0.22 | 0.26 | 4-Acid Digestion |
| Sc, Scandium (ppm) | 27.7 | 1.52 | 27.0 | 28.5 | 4-Acid Digestion |
| Sm, Samarium (ppm) | 4.82 | 0.176 | 4.68 | 4.96 | 4-Acid Digestion |
| Sn, Tin (ppm) | 1.89 | 0.179 | 1.79 | 2.00 | 4-Acid Digestion |
| Sr, Strontium (ppm) | 478 | 24 | 465 | 491 | 4-Acid Digestion |
| Ta, Tantalum (ppm) | 0.42 | 0.033 | 0.39 | 0.44 | 4-Acid Digestion |
| Tb, Terbium (ppm) | 0.58 | 0.031 | 0.56 | 0.60 | 4-Acid Digestion |
| Th, Thorium (ppm) | 6.55 | 0.542 | 6.30 | 6.80 | 4-Acid Digestion |
| Ti, Titanium (wt.%) | 0.588 | 0.020 | 0.578 | 0.598 | 4-Acid Digestion |
| Tm, Thulium (ppm) | 0.28 | 0.011 | 0.27 | 0.29 | 4-Acid Digestion |
| U, Uranium (ppm) | 1.44 | 0.102 | 1.40 | 1.48 | 4-Acid Digestion |
| V, Vanadium (ppm) | 253 | 10 | 248 | 258 | 4-Acid Digestion |
| W, Tungsten (ppm) | 1.09 | 0.109 | 1.03 | 1.15 | 4-Acid Digestion |
| Y, Yttrium (ppm) | 17.5 | 1.12 | 16.9 | 18.1 | 4-Acid Digestion |
| Yb, Ytterbium (ppm) | 1.77 | 0.093 | 1.72 | 1.83 | 4-Acid Digestion |
| Zn, Zinc (ppm) | 88 | 5.8 | 85 | 91 | 4-Acid Digestion |
| Zr, Zirconium (ppm) | 58 | 6 | 55 | 62 | 4-Acid Digestion |
